Propagation of electromagnetic waves in one dimensional symmetric and asymmetric Comb-like photonic structure containing defects

Abstract

In this paper, we study theoretically the transmission spectrum and the dispersion relation of a periodic photonic comb-like waveguide consisting of periodic segments of length d1 along which two different symmetric or asymmetric resonators of lengths d2 and d3 are grafted in each site. We study the presence of geometrical defects on the transmission spectrum. The creation of defects at the resonators levels of lengths d02 and d03 inside the perfect structure; enable to deduce the localized states (defects modes) inside the band gaps. In this research, we demonstrate the existence of two frequencies filtering with the presence of a single defect at the resonator level. In the same time, we investigate three frequencies filters in the existence of two defect resonators of lengths d02 and d03.
